I took the time to download your tune, and it was actually pretty good
The problem was that my expectations were VERY high after reading a few of your billion reviews. It didn't quite live up to that.
Some constructive critisism:
Try varying your song a little. Although it were onlny 6:40 and is a trance tune, it got repetetive.
Sound quality is actually very good, but the song sounds pretty "standard" if you know what I mean. Try creating something that makes it stand out.
Well, only trying to help
Keep up the good work..
